Apple has posted today an update for their Apple iPhone 3G, 3GS and iPhone 4 as well as the iPad – only to version 3.2.1. The biggest noticeable difference is that you will now have taller first, second and third tier antenna bars.

12 Jul 2010App Inventor is simple to use, but also very powerful. Apps you build can even store data created by users in a database, so you can create a make-a-quiz app in which the teachers can save questions in a quiz for their students to answer.
